jimmy asked...but here's the breakdown

category's are the levels at which you race...you start out at cat 5, then it goes down to one...kinda like this
cat 5
cat 4
cat 3
cat 2
cat 1
domes. pro (healthnet, toyota united, jelly belly, jittery joes)
international pro (discovery channel, csc, phonak, gerolsteiner)

i'm a 5 right now, and to become a four you have to do well before 10 races to move up early, or just do 10 to move up period...i've done 8, and my resume is:
1 dnf(did not finish)
11th place
dnf(crash)
dnf(crash)
dnf
8th
26th
1st
...based on my performance, it's obvious if i'm i'm a cat 5 race i usually do well if i don't crash...the fourth dnf was due to bruised ribs from the crashes...i'm not a great racer by any means, but have done well in cat 5's..the fours are next for me in the gainesville, ga grand prix, where i will do horrible probably, but will give it my all...athens is at the end of april, which is a huge huge race for the southeast...all the big guns in every category show up for that..big event for the community as well!
